Project “Hospice Nepal’ is a Rotary Club Project to build a 25-bed hospice for adults and children living in the Kathmandu valley area of Nepal.

Our hope is that the hospice will also serve as a ‘National Palliative Care Training Centre” for local medical staff, nurses and health workers, providing services that will reach hundreds of people out in the Nepal rural communities.

A suitable piece of land has recently been identified, and we have managed to raise $200k USD, but we need to raise an additional $350k USD to secure its purchase. Following the purchase, our team will raise additional funds for the build and fit out of the new hospice facility. We expect that the total project will be a $1m USD undertaking.
